Financial results for the quarter and year ended 31/03/2026

Malu Paper Mills reported FY26 revenue of Rs 33,328.87 Lacs, up 20.2% from Rs 27,788.82 Lacs in FY25, driven by securing government textbook supply tenders. However, the company reported a net loss of Rs 1,953.08 Lacs for FY26 versus a loss of Rs 1,213.47 Lacs in FY25, widening losses despite revenue growth. Q4 FY26 showed an EBITDA profit of Rs 469.04 Lacs, the first profitable quarter in the year, as new orders started execution. The company's net worth turned negative at Rs -2,548.93 Lacs as accumulated losses eroded reserves. Cash flow from operations remained positive at Rs 725.17 Lacs. The auditors issued an unmodified opinion, and management highlighted promoters' commitment to infuse capital and plans to monetize surplus land assets.
The stock may face pressure due to negative net worth and widening annual losses, though Q4 turnaround signals potential recovery. High debt levels and negative shareholders' equity remain significant concerns despite positive operating cash flow.
